Detailed Description
The present invention is described in further detail below with reference to figures 1-5.
The embodiment of the invention discloses a four-in-one type preassembled bin type oil smoke purifying and ventilating device. Referring to fig. 1, a four-in-one type preassembled bin type oil fume purification and ventilation device comprises a ventilation cabinet 1, wherein two cavities are arranged inside the ventilation cabinet 1, an upper cavity 2 and a lower cavity 3 are sequentially arranged from top to bottom, and a noise elimination mechanism, a first exhaust fan 4, an electrostatic treatment mechanism and a mechanical treatment mechanism are sequentially arranged on the inner wall of the lower cavity 3 from left to right;
the silencing mechanism, the first exhaust fan 4, the electrostatic treatment mechanism and the mechanical treatment mechanism are communicated through pipelines, the mechanical treatment mechanism is used for roughly separating oil smoke, the electrostatic treatment mechanism is used for finely separating the oil smoke after rough separation, the silencing mechanism is used for silencing gas after fine separation, the left side of the silencing mechanism is fixedly connected with a first exhaust pipe 5, the right side of the mechanical treatment mechanism is fixedly connected with a first air inlet pipe 6, and the inner wall of the upper cavity 2 is provided with a ventilation mechanism.
Mechanical processing mechanism includes first processing case 7, filter screen 8 and collection oil box 9, and the side of first processing case 7 and the lateral wall fixed connection of cavity 3 down, the vertical setting of filter screen 8, and the inner wall fixed connection of filter screen 8 and first processing case 7, the top fixed connection of pipeline and collection oil box 9 is passed through to the bottom of first processing case 7, the right side fixed connection of first intake pipe 6 and first processing case 7. Oil and gas are roughly separated through a filter screen 8 in the mechanical treatment mechanism, and large-particle oil particles flow into an oil collecting box 9 through a pipeline along the filter screen 8, so that the oil is conveniently collected.
Referring to fig. 1, the electrostatic treatment mechanism comprises a second treatment box 10, an electrostatic generator 11, an electrostatic dust collection net 12 and a power supply box 13, the second treatment box 10 is fixedly connected with the bottom wall of the lower cavity 3 through a connecting block, the electrostatic generator 11 and the power supply box 13 are both arranged at the top of the second treatment box 10, and the electrostatic dust collection net 12 is fixedly connected with the inner wall of the second treatment box 10. The gas after the rough separation enters the second treatment box 10 through a pipeline, and the electrostatic dust removal net 12 in the second treatment box 10 adsorbs and removes tiny oil particles in the gas, so that efficient purification is achieved.
Referring to fig. 1, the left side of the second treatment tank 10 is fixedly connected with the air inlet end of the first exhaust fan 4 through a pipeline, and the first exhaust fan 4 is fixedly connected with the bottom wall of the lower cavity 3. The gas is conveniently guided by the first exhaust fan 4.
Referring to fig. 1 and 3, the muffling mechanism comprises a muffling box 14, a sponge plate 15 and a wave body 16, wherein the side edge of the muffling box 14 is fixedly connected with the inner wall of the lower cavity 3 through a connecting rod, the air outlet end of the first exhaust fan 4 is communicated with the muffling box 14 through a pipeline, the inner wall of the muffling box 14 is coated with sound-absorbing paint, and the sponge plate 15 is fixedly connected with the inner wall of the muffling box 14;
and a plurality of through-hole has been seted up to the side of sponge board 15, and wave body 16 is located the side of sponge board 15, and wave body 16 and whistle box 14's inner wall fixed connection, first exhaust pipe 5 and whistle box 14's left side fixed connection. Clean air after high-efficient purification is carried out the amortization noise reduction through noise elimination mechanism and is handled, discharges through first blast pipe 5 again, noise abatement.
Referring to fig. 1 and 2, the ventilation mechanism includes a ventilation box 17, a second exhaust fan 18, an electric cylinder 19, a baffle 20 and an air inlet 21, the ventilation box 17 is fixedly connected with the inner wall of the upper cavity 2, the air inlet 21 is arranged on the left side wall of the ventilation box 17, the electric cylinder 19 is fixedly connected with the top of the left inner side wall of the ventilation box 17, and the output end of the electric cylinder 19 is fixedly connected with the top of the baffle 20;
baffle 20 and air inlet 21 looks adaptation, the left side fixedly connected with second intake pipe 22 of air inlet 21, the right side of ventilation case 17 passes through pipeline and second air exhauster 18 fixed connection, the output end fixed connection of second air exhauster 18 has the second blast pipe. The ventilation mechanism can suck the outside air into the room, so as to realize the indoor ventilation, and the position of the baffle 20 is adjusted through the electric cylinder 19, so that the size of the air inlet aperture of the air inlet 21 can be adjusted, and the air inlet volume is conveniently adjusted.
Referring to fig. 1 and 5, a bottom plate is fixedly connected to the bottom of the fume hood 1 through bolts, and locking universal wheels are mounted at the bottom of the bottom plate. The locking universal wheel is convenient to transport, and when the locking universal wheel needs to be installed at a high position, the bottom plate is detached through the bolt, so that the locking universal wheel can be detached.
Referring to fig. 1, 3 and 4, the front of fume chamber 1 is connected with switch door 23 through hinge rotation, and the back side fixedly connected with first magnet 24 of switch door 23 offers the jack with first magnet 24 looks adaptation on the lateral wall of fume chamber 1, and the diapire fixedly connected with second magnet 25 of jack, polarity between the opposite face of first magnet 24 and second magnet 25 is opposite. Set up magnet absorption formula hinge switch door 23, and then conveniently look over inside fume chamber 1, conveniently dismantle the maintenance.
The implementation principle of the four-in-one type preassembled bin type oil fume purification and ventilation equipment provided by the embodiment of the invention is as follows: the device is placed at a proper position, the transportation is facilitated through the locking universal wheels, and when the device needs to be installed at a high place, the locking universal wheels can be detached by detaching the bottom plate through bolts;
further, the first air inlet pipe 6 is communicated with an oil smoke pipeline of a kitchen, the first exhaust fan 4 is started, the first exhaust fan 4 sucks oil smoke from the first air inlet pipe 6, oil and gas are roughly separated through a filter screen in the mechanical treatment mechanism, large-particle oil particles flow into the oil collection box 9 along the filter screen through a pipeline, and the oil is convenient to collect;
meanwhile, the gas after the rough separation enters a second treatment box 10 through a pipeline, and a static dust removal net 12 in the second treatment box 10 adsorbs and removes tiny oil particles in the gas, so that efficient purification is achieved;
moreover, the noise elimination mechanism carries out noise elimination noise reduction to the clean air after high-efficient purification and handles, discharges through first blast pipe 5 again, noise abatement.
And, through communicating the second blast pipe indoor, can inhale indoor with the ambient gas through the ventilation mechanism in the upper chamber body 2, and then realize indoor ventilation to adjust the position of baffle 20 through electronic jar 19, and then can adjust the air inlet bore size of air inlet 21.
